Hi again Savannah! I just saw that you share my fondness for Jane Austen. Have you discovered the series by Stephanie Barron that cast Jane herself as the sleuth solving mysteries? They are lots of fun, and they use aspects of Jane Austen's real life (her family, places she lived, etc.) as part of the story. I loved them. The first in the series is called "Jane and the unpleasantness at Scargrave Manor". I think there are 8 or 9 of them and I really enjoyed all of them. You may want to check them out.
